首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

CSS max-height无效

您好!您提到的问题是关于CSS中max-height属性无效的问题。

首先,我们需要了解max-height属性的作用。max-height属性用于设置元素的最大高度,以防止元素的高度超过指定的值。如果元素的内容高度超过了max-height设定的值,那么元素的高度将会被截断,并且溢出的内容将会被隐藏。

如果max-height属性无效,可能是由于以下原因:

  1. 语法错误:请检查您的CSS代码是否有语法错误,例如单位不匹配或者拼写错误等。
  2. 优先级问题:如果您的CSS代码中有多个规则应用于同一个元素,并且它们具有相同的优先级,那么浏览器将会选择最后一个规则。您可以使用浏览器的开发者工具来检查应用于元素的所有规则,并确定哪个规则正在应用max-height属性。
  3. 父元素限制:如果您的元素的父元素设置了一个更小的高度,那么max-height属性将会被限制在父元素的高度范围内。您可以使用浏览器的开发者工具来检查父元素的高度,并确定是否需要调整父元素的高度。
  4. 百分比单位:如果max-height属性使用了百分比单位,那么它将会基于其父元素的高度进行计算。如果父元素的高度未指定或者auto,那么max-height属性可能无法正常工作。您可以尝试使用像素单位或者其他单位来设置max-height属性。

如果您仍然无法解决问题,请提供更多的代码示例或者详细的描述,以便我们能够更好地帮助您。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券